Bullaun stone in Emlaghfad

Bullaun stone

What is recorded here

In Emlaghfad graveyard (SL033-144002-). A red sandstone boulder, with a shallow depression (diam. c. 0.4m; D 0.07m) cut into its upper surface, was uncovered along the S edge of the graveyard during a graveyard clean-up (M. B. Timoney 1995a, 34). The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Sligo' compiled by Ursula Egan, Elizabeth Byrne, Mary Sleeman with Sheila Ronan and Connie Murphy (Dublin Stationery Office, 2005).
